The George-Étienne, located at the corner of Cartier and René-Lévesque streets in Québec City, is a five-storey concrete building combining residential units, ground-floor commercial spaces, and a functional basement. This urban project required special attention to seamlessly blend into its surroundings while meeting the functional needs of both residents and business owners.
